    The Vibe

    Toscanova presents a room-first approach to Italian dining in Century City, where the dining room’s atmosphere shapes the meal. It balances the polish of destination-level Italian institutions with the easy familiarity of a neighbourhood trattoria, so the experience feels refined without being formal. The pacing and structure of service are emphasized, allowing the room — rather than theatrics — to set the tone. That restraint makes Toscanova suitable for business-focused lunches and composed evening dinners alike, offering a quietly assured, comfortable backdrop for conversation and plates that unfurl over multiple courses.

    Ordering Tips

    Follow the restaurant’s emphasis on the ritual of an Italian meal: start with antipasti, move to a primo and then a secondo to experience the intended pacing. The menu rewards sharing and sequential ordering rather than a single heavy dish; consider sampling signature items across courses — for example, Spaghetti allo Scoglio as a seafood-forward primo, Risotto Ai Funghi to showcase texture and umami, or the Pappardelle allo Stracotto di Cinghiale for a rich second course. Allow time between courses to enjoy the rhythm of the meal and the room.
